Job Summary
To install, test, assemble, maintain, and repair electrical power, lighting, and communication systems to protect and enhance department assets.
Schedule: This position will work 7am-3pm. Occasional overtime will be required.
Job Responsibilities
Perform Electrical Services Maintenance - Perform inspections of department assets for building code compliance and maintenance needs. Perform routine and emergency repairs of electrical systems to include wiring, appliances, generators, switches, equipment, apparatus, controls and fixtures.
Administration - Inventory supplies, process work orders and maintain logs. Review blueprints, building codes and technical manuals. Assist with project management and ensure relevant safety codes and regulations are followed.
Locate Utilities - Locate and identify buried underground electrical and communication utilities accurately and efficiently.
Equipment Maintenance - Inspect and maintain all equipment and tools related to the performance of job duties.
Special assignments and projects.
Ability to properly or safely operate: vehicles, heavy machinery, hand tools, power tools, computers and standard office equipment.
Ability to push, pull, carry and lift up to 65 lbs.
Ability to work at heights and in confined spaces.
Other duties as assigned.
Required Education, License/Certification and Experience
Current residency within the State of Wisconsin required
Valid Wisconsin Driver’s License required and must be maintained throughout employment
High School Diploma or GED equivalency required
Five (5) years or more of work experience as an Electrician required
State of Wisconsin Journeyman Electrician License required
Basic knowledge of all related computer and software applications such as Microsoft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int and Teams required
Preferred Education, License/Certification and Experience
State of Wisconsin Master Electrician License preferred
Previous work experience with fire alarm, uninterruptible power source, HVAC control, frequency drive, and emergency generator systems preferred
Completion of an Electrician Apprenticeship preferred
